Name(s) in local language(s):
Mina San Manuel o las Cobatillas
San Manuel or Cobatillas adit were mined since mid XIX century (1863). Due to the high percent of iron close to 70%, the iron ore were also worked to supply the smelting furnaces (blasting and reverbetory furnaces) of famous business man Manuel Agustin Heredia, during mid XIX century, settled in the Rio Verde (Marbella).
Iron mineralization (basically pure granular magnetite with minor pyrite) is related to a thrust fault contact between Mg-marble/serpentinites and alpine lherzolites, where marbles are granuloblastic and high Mg dolomitic composition. The iron ores occur mainly banded or as irregular stockworks of magnetite pods, hosted in non-pure dolomitic-silicate marbles. Marbles are highly weathered and hydrothermalized which containing yellowish serpentine veins (antigorite, lizardite).
Magnetite assemblage also includes serpentine type lizardite, forsterite, pyrite, hydromagnesite, dolomite, calcite and antigorite.
Some blackish octahedral magnetite crystals up to 8mm on dolomite matrix have been found which can be considered of interest to collectors.
